SB 1012 Texas Senate · 89th Legislature (2025)

Relating to authorizing the sale or lease by the State of Texas of certain real property located in Austin, Texas.

This bill authorizes the State of Texas to sell or lease two specific properties in Austin: 20.31 acres at 4400 Shoal Creek Boulevard (used by the Texas State Library and Archives Commission) and approximately 7.5 acres near Lamar Boulevard. Proceeds from these transactions must be deposited into a dedicated fund for capital improvements to the Sam Houston Regional Library and the Lorenzo de Zavala State Archives Building. The sale or lease is contingent on constructing a new state records facility to replace the current library/records site. The fund will also support making original historical materials more publicly accessible.

What changed between versions

Engrossed Enrolled · 3 edits · May 27, 2025
MINOR
The bill was converted from an 'Engrossed' draft to an 'Enrolled' final version, which includes the official signatures of legislative leaders and the Governor. The substantive text of the bill itself remains unchanged, with only minor formatting adjustments and the addition of certification details confirming the bill passed both chambers and was approved by the Governor.
TECHNICAL

Added the official enrolled version header and footer with signatures from the Senate President, House Speaker, Secretary of the Senate, Chief Clerk of the House, and the Governor.

Included certification statements confirming the bill passed the Senate on May 6, 2025, and the House on May 13, 2025.

Minor formatting adjustments and removal of draft annotations from the original bill text.
